What Is Creative Health?

Creative health is the use of arts and culture to improve physical, mental and emotional well-being.

Our dance-based creative health workshops support:

  • Emotional regulation

  • Confidence building

  • Stress reduction

  • Positive self-expression

  • Social connection

  • Physical fitness

Through structured movement sessions, participants develop both technical skills and emotional resilience.

Our Workshop Approach

Each Creative Health Workshop includes:

Warm-Up & Emotional Check-In

Gentle movement exercises designed to ground participants and build focus.

Skill-Based Movement

Introduction to street dance styles such as hip hop, house and Afro-dances, adapted for different confidence and ability levels.

Creative Expression

Freestyle and choreography tasks that allow young people to explore identity, storytelling and emotion through movement.

Reflection & Group Dialogue

Safe space discussions that build communication skills and peer support.

Why Dance for Wellbeing?

Street dance and hip hop culture provide:

  • Structured discipline

  • Creative freedom

  • Cultural identity

  • Positive mentorship

  • Physical release

For many young people, traditional sports or classroom environments may not feel accessible. Dance offers an alternative route to engagement.
